arm-rtems* fails with this:
...
*** Configuration arm-unknown-rtems4.11 is obsolete.
*** Specify --enable-obsolete to build it anyway.
*** Support will be REMOVED in the next major release of GCC,
*** unless a maintainer comes forward.
...
